The correct answer, which identifies the type of flooring that includes carpets, hand-made and machine-made rugs, and matting, is soft flooring. This category is characterized by its softer surface underfoot, which provides comfort and warmth in residential spaces. Soft flooring materials are often used in areas where a cozy, inviting atmosphere is desired, such as living rooms and bedrooms.

Soft flooring typically includes textiles such as wool, nylon, and polyester, which can be used in various forms, including wall-to-wall carpeting, area rugs, and decorative matting. The inherent properties of these materials allow for a variety of textures, colors, and patterns that can significantly enhance the aesthetic appeal of a space while also contributing to sound absorption and insulation.

Other flooring types, such as hard flooring, often consist of materials like hardwood, laminate, tile, or stone, which provide a solid and durable surface but lack the softness and cushioning that soft flooring offers. Resilient flooring includes materials like vinyl and linoleum, which can mimic the appearance of hard surfaces while providing some flexibility and durability. Textile flooring, while related to soft options, typically refers specifically to floor coverings made directly from fabric rather than broader categories like carpets and rugs, which encompass various forms of textile products.
